1strate.co.za

Website Ranking Data
Current Alexa Rank

106,466

Updated Aug 06 2021
Historical Rank
Estimated Visitors

28,984

Daily Unique Visitors

898,515

Monthly Visitors

10,782,180

Yearly Visitors
Top related sites: